How they compare
Togo currently reports 6.35 billion constant 2015 US$ against 6.11 billion constant 2015 US$ in Equatorial Guinea, a difference of 241.00 million constant 2015 US$.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 19 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Togo ahead.
Equatorial Guinea ranks 137th and Togo ranks 136th of 172 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Equatorial Guinea averaged higher in 1 and Togo in 2.

About this data
This field includes expenditure on goods and services by the Household and NPISH sector for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ment is 2015.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
